随着数字资产和区块链技术的不断发展,区块链手机钱包逐渐成为个人和企业管理加密货币和数字资产的重要工具。其中,钱包的签名机制是确保资产安全性和用户隐私的关键环节。本文将全面解析区块链手机钱包签名的概念、技术原理及其应用,以帮助用户更好地理解和使用这一重要工具。
区块链手机钱包是一种用于存储和管理加密货币、数字资产的移动应用程序。这种钱包与传统的银行账户不同,不需要第三方中介。用户的资产由其私钥控制,私钥对应着区块链上的地址,资产的所有权通过数字签名来证明。
手机钱包的形式多种多样,有热钱包和冷钱包之分。热钱包是常在线的钱包,便于日常交易,但相对安全性较低;冷钱包则是离线存储,安全性较高,但不便于频繁交易。无论是热钱包还是冷钱包,签名在资产的转移过程中都起着至关重要的作用。
签名机制是区块链技术中用于验证交易有效性的重要过程。当用户发起转账交易时,必须用自己的私钥对交易数据进行数字签名。这个签名就像是用户的电子印章,确保只有持有相应私钥的人才能发起交易。
具体流程如下:
1. **交易生成**:用户在手机钱包中发起一笔交易,并生成交易数据。这些数据包括发送者地址、接收者地址、转账金额等。
2. **数据哈希**:在生成交易签名之前,钱包会对交易数据进行哈希处理,生成一个固定长度的摘要。这是为了确保交易内容的完整性,任何对交易数据的修改都会导致哈希值改变。
3. **签名生成**:钱包使用私钥对交易的哈希值进行签名。这个过程不需要泄露私钥,只会生成一个与私钥相关的签名,证明该交易确实由私钥持有者发起。
4. **交易广播**:交易被签名后,钱包将其发送到区块链网络,其他节点会通过签名和公钥验证交易的合法性。
5. **交易确认**:通过网络中的矿工节点,交易被打包进区块,并最终确认。
区块链手机钱包中的签名机制提供了较高的安全性,但用户依然需要采取必要的安全措施,以减少潜在风险。
1. **私钥保护**:私钥是用户资金安全的核心。用户应当妥善保管私钥,避免泄露。使用硬件钱包或安全的密码管理工具可以有效减少私钥的被盗风险。
2. **安全连接**:用户在使用手机钱包时,应确保网络连接安全。避免在公共Wi-Fi环境下进行重要操作,防止被网络攻击者窃取信息。
3. **更新和验证**:定期更新钱包应用,确保使用最新版本的软件,以防止已知漏洞的攻击。同时,用户应时常验证钱包地址的正确性,确保资产的去向是指定的接收地址。
为更好地理解区块链手机钱包签名的应用,以下是一些实际案例分析:
1. **小额交易**:许多用户利用区块链手机钱包进行小额交易,例如购买咖啡或其他小型商品,这些交易通常涉及快速的确认时间和相对低的交易费用。用户在这些场景中需要高效便捷的签名机制,使得转账过程流畅无缝。
2. **大额转账**:在进行大额转账时,用户会更加关注交易的安全性与确认时间。此时,签名机制成为了保护用户资产的重要环节。用户常常会选择在网络拥堵时段避开高费用的交易,选择确认时间合适的时机进行操作。
3. **智能合约**:区块链技术不仅限于加密货币的转移,还可以通过智能合约来实现更复杂的交易逻辑。在这种场景下,由于涉及多方的数字签名,用户需要了解合约的签名机制,以保证合约的有效执行。
私钥是区块链手机钱包中最敏感的数据,管理不当可能导致资产损失。以下是一些管理私钥的最佳实践:
1. **使用硬件钱包**:硬件钱包是一种专门设计用于存储加密货币的设备,可以有效隔离私钥与互联网连接。通过将私钥存储在硬件钱包中,用户可以降低被黑客攻击的风险。
2. **备份私钥**:用户应当对私钥进行安全备份,可以通过多种方式,如写在纸上、使用密码管理软件等。备份同样应存放在安全的地方,避免丢失或损坏。
3. **启用双因素认证**:若所使用的钱包应用支持双因素认证功能,用户应积极启用。双因素认证增加了一个额外的安全层,即使密码被盗,黑客依然需要第二个因素来获取用户的资金。
4. **慎用公共Wi-Fi**:在公共场所使用无线网络时,黑客可以轻易获取用户的信息。使用虚拟专用网络(VPN)来加密网络流量,确保传输过程中的安全。
身份盗用是区块链手机钱包面临的一大威胁,用户可以通过以下措施降低这种风险:
1. **定期更改密码**:用户应当定期更改手机钱包的密码,并使用复杂度较高且难以猜测的密码。这可以有效降低因密码泄露导致的身份盗用风险。
2. **警惕钓鱼攻击**:用户应当警惕来自邮件或社交媒体的钓鱼攻击。这些攻击可能以看似合法的网站诱导用户透露自己的私钥或密码。用户应直接访问官方网站,避免使用不明链接。
3. **启用指纹或面部识别**:若手机钱包支持生物识别技术,用户应启用该功能作为解锁方式。生物识别通常比简单的密码安全得多,黑客即使获得设备也难以模拟用户的生物特征。
4. **注意所使用的设备**:确保设备本身是安全的,不被恶意软件感染。用户可以定期使用防病毒软件扫描设备,并避免从不明来源下载应用。
选择合适的区块链手机钱包关乎资产的安全性与操作的便捷性,以下是一些选择要素:
1. **钱包类型**:用户需先了解自己的需求,是频繁使用钱包进行交易还是仅用于存储。热钱包方便日常交易,但相对不那么安全;而冷钱包更安全,但操作不够便捷。
2. **安全性特点**:选择具备安全措施的钱包,例如加密存储、双因素认证、开源代码等。用户可以查阅钱包的安全评测和使用口碑,了解其安全性如何。
3. **用户体验**:界面友好、操作简单的钱包更加吸引用户。在选择时,可以试用多个钱包的测试版本,直观感受其使用体验。
4. **支持的币种**:根据自己的需求,选择支持多种加密货币的钱包,以便将来需要转账或投资时更加灵活。
区块链手机钱包签名机制是保护数字资产的基本工具,通过对签名过程的理解,用户可以更好地把握钱包的使用和安全管理。尽管市场上存在各种 wallets,用户仍需对私钥的管理、交易的安全性保持警觉。希望通过本文的深度解析,能够帮助更多用户熟悉区块链手机钱包的运作方式,确保资产的安全与便利。
leave a reply